How do AP -Psychology score exams?

AP Psychology Exam consists of two sections1: Section I contains 100 multiple-choice questions (MCQs), and Sectionii contains two free response questions (FRQs).MCQwax1 puntAnd eachFRGwas scored from7 punt. AP Psychology Scoring Table

When your final compound score is calculated from 150 points, it will be converted into a number on the AP score ranging from 1 to 5RAW Score -Conversion process confidential, and you only see your final scaled AP score on your AP -score report.

Because College Board does not publish the compound score intervals and related scores for the latest exams we have takenA tab scoring an earlier examGive you an idea of ​​AP Psychology Raw Score Conversion.This will help you understand how the scoring system can work.Be us to the table below:

Composite scores seriesAP -Score
113 - 1505
93 - 1124
77 - 923
65 - 762
0 - 641

Many students ask: "What percentage is a 5 on AP -Psychology -exam?“As you can see in the table above, you scored around75%At the AP Psych exam at that time it would have translated to get the coveted 5!

AP Psychology Minimal Score -College -Reesists -Redit

After exploring the score pattern and the distribution of scores for AP -Psychology, we are now ready to look at How Your AP scores influence your university applications.Each institution has its own criticismFor what the Apscore is needed for credit and/or location.Some colleges accept an AP score of 3 or higher for course credit, while some a 5. Some colleges do not offer you credit, but give you a location for your AP score (that is to bypass certain courses at a lower level),While other hands deliver both.So while you are preparing for your appsykologist, it is important to know the policy of the desired college.
